Christian Gmeiner
4fedf6bedd nir/lower_blend: Add advanced blending support
Add support for advanced blending (VK_EXT_blend_operation_advanced and
GL_KHR_blend_equation_advanced), enabling around 40 advanced blend modes
including multiply, screen, overlay, HSL modes (hue, saturation, color,
luminosity), Porter-Duff modes, and extended modes like lineardodge
and vividlight.

Advanced blending slots into the existing blending logic alongside logic
operations and standard blending. The implementation supports both
premultiplied and non-premultiplied alpha for source and destination, and
provides three overlap modes (uncorrelated, conjoint, disjoint).

Icenowy Zheng
b61dbc98fd nir/algebraic: fix Python-3.10-incompatible syntax
Some checks are pending
macOS-CI / macOS-CI (dri) (push) Waiting to run
macOS-CI / macOS-CI (xlib) (push) Waiting to run
Using a string literal enclosed with the same type of quotation marks
with the outer f-string isn't supported on Python 3.10, which is
currently still with security maintainance.

This leads to syntax error when building Mesa with Python 3.10.

Fix this by alternating these string literals' quotation mark to '' (as
the outer f-string uses "").

Eric Engestrom
246095da49 nir/meson: only try to generate the nir_opt_algebraic tests when requested
Anything listed in a meson target's `output` is expected to exist once
the command has run. If it's missing, meson/ninja will run the command
again to try to generate it, resulting in a ton of files getting
re-generated/re-compiled for no reason.
